gnus-art.el: Rewrite the Date header formatting functionality.
The user can now have infinitely many Date headers. This change should be pretty much backwards-compatible, even though many customisation variables have been removed. gnus.texi (Customizing Articles): Document the new way of customizing the date headers(s).
